Securities clerk best companies

The best companies for securities clerks to work for in 2024 are New York State Department of Labor and The GEO Group. If you are looking for the best-paying companies for securities clerks, you should consider New York State Restaurant Association with a median securities clerk salary of $40,396 or Allied Universal with a median salary of $34,047.

    Lockheed Martin Corporation is a global security company engaged in the research, design, development, manufacture, integration, and sustainment of advanced technology systems and products. It also provides a range of management, engineering, technical, scientific, logistic, and information services. The Company operates in four business segments: Aeronautics, Electronic Systems, Information Systems & Global Services, and Space Systems. Lockheed Martin was formed in 1995 from the merger of Lockheed Corporation and Martin Marietta. In September 2008, Lockheed Martin Corporation acquired Aculight Corporation. In January 2009, it completed its acquisition of Universal Systems & Technology, Inc. (UNITECH). In August 2009, it completed its acquisition of Gyrocam Systems LLC (Gyrocam). Gyrocam develops and supplies gyrostabilized optical surveillance systems and sustainment field services, principally to the United States military. Lockheed Martin Missiles and Fire Control, a unit of the Company's Electronic Systems business area, would manage the Gyrocam business.
